The actual developer of the free program is zdenek janovsky. The eeprom will send an ack if the internal programming cycle is completed. Serial eeprom programmer, parallel or serial port eeisp insystem programmer for serial eeproms. By using this adapter, it is able to program mcs51 series. One tool for everything is certainly what this industry needs. It has integrated zif socket for tht devices and soic socket for smd devices. Usb serial eeprom programmer for 24c, 25c and 93c serial eeprom devices and at17lvxxx and at17fxxx fpga configuration eeproms. It hasnt yet, so you return your unitialised variable result, but the library kindly buffers the data from the i2c bus when it does arrive. Serial electrically erasable prom with a voltage range of 4. Siprog is the programmer hardware interface for ponyprog.
Through usb universal serial port connected to pc, transfer rate of 12mhz s. Atmel serial eeproms are flexible, lowcost nonvolatile memory devices that provide system designers with a variety of features and performance characteristics to improve their designs. Ch341a 24 25 series eeprom flash bios dvd usb programmer with software and driver c1b5introduce. The programmer is electrically supplied from the usb port. Usb eeprom programmer driver download links youtube.
Atmel offers devices available with three different industrystandard serial interface protocols to give designers a wide range. That is why i will work on a i c interface for the serial port. Commonly, this programs installer has the following filename. One half of the socket is for 93cxx eeproms, the other half is for 24cxx and 24wxx. In the box, you will receive a mini cd, with programming software, a usb cable to connect the programmer to your computer, nine blank eeproms, the programmer, and two adapters. Today were going to learn how to read and write serial eeprom devices. In spite of this, software tools for ch341a are not very easy to find. Ch341a usb miniprogrammer for series 24 eeprom and bios. Simple example, how to read and write eeprom 24c01 via i2c with arduino uno. Furthermore it can be used as a low cost starter kit for pic and avr. Tdi 24c02 2 plugs bosch obdiiscanner technology co. Minipro tl866cs usb universal flash eeprom programmer.
Revelprogis is a professional tool for serial memory programming. It is an unpretentious usb programmer for the memories of the 24xxx series. You will be informed by the software about possible updates after connecting out of date device. The programmer is able to program the 24c02, 24c04, 24c08, 24c16 and the.
This added feature and that fact that i rarely use my other programmer says it. If you do not know, what eeprom is, see wikipedia page. Its purpose is programming every serial device like eeproms and microcontrollers. Ch341a mini programmer schematic and drivers one transistor. I have been trying to interact with an 24c02 serial eeprom located in an automotive ecu. It is paired with an an87c196 mcu through an i2c bus. In this case, software can use a0 of the control byte. It can erase builtin flash and eeprom memories as well as read and program them. Microchips serial eeprom products are compatible with five serial bus types and support densities that range from 128 bits up to 2 mbits. It appears to be a simple interface to the device via the icsp lines.
M24c02w 2 kbit serial i2c bus eeprom stmicroelectronics. Also supports atmel at17lvxxx and at17fxxx fpga configurators. Update consist of software update pc application and firmware update software inside the device. Isp for in system programming of serial eeprom chips from all manufacturers including microchip, atmel, xicor, st and catalyst. Almost all applications can be supported with operating voltages ranging from 1. The 24c02 24c04 provides 2048 4096 bits of serial electrically erasable and programmable readonly memory eeprom organized as 256512 words of 8 bits each the device is optimized for use in many industrial and commercial applications where lowpower and lowvoltage operation are essential. Ch341a 24 25 series eeprom flash bios usb programmer.
Sofi sp8a high speed usb programmer for flasheeprom. Ch341a is an usb interface chip that can emulate uart communication, standard parallel port, memory parallel port and synchronous serial i2c, spi. Ponyprog compatiblethis item is assembled, tested and in working condition. Some eeproms can be programmed incircuit with isp header cable, please refer to our isp programming page for connecting the chip on target board to the programmer. Esmt sst series 25 can be read only, can not be written due to ch341a characteristic. The unit used is a usb based device and is intended for series 24 and 25. Tnm5000 universal programmer eeprom mcu nvram nand. The readwrite operations are accomplished by sending a set of control signals including the address andor data bits. Device supported including all 24 series i2c, 25 series spi and 93 series microwire serial eeproms. This video show how to use a low cost eeprom programmer. Special made for incircuit serial eeprom programming. Top20 usb mcu eeprom device top universal programmer. Ch341a 24 25 series eeprom flash bios dvd usb programmer. Usb 24xxx i2c eeprom programmer fully assembled and tested description.
Arduino interfacing and programming 24lc08 serial eeprom. Programming example of 24c16 chip with revelprogis serial. It can be interfaced with parallel ports, serial ports, i2c and spi devices. Programmer for 24c, 25c and 93c e2prom devices from any manufacturer including xicor, catalyst, st, atmel and microchip. The m24c0102w can be accessed with a supply voltage from 2. Universal serial ic programmer for all serial programmable devices, like pic16c84,24c32,25020,93c46,12c508,at90s1200. Dont use a metallized cover, if the socket pins run through it.
It uses two wires and arduino uno has this interface at analog pins a4 and a5. Prom programmable rom which allowed developers to program the chips themselves. Sofi sp8 is professional programmers specially for programming serial flasheepromspi memories, with builtin 32bit high speed processors and usb2. A lot of modern microcontrollers such as the atmega328 contain some builtin eeprom, but that doesnt mean that you cant add more. You give the i2c device an address, and then immediately say have you got any data. Isp programmer also supports serial atmel dataflash memories. Also, the serial eeprom requires fewer io lines from the microcontroller which significantly reduces the overall system cost and board space.
It supports highspeed programming of nearly all 242593br90 chips. Revelprog is serial device programmer with usb interface. Our antivirus check shows that this download is virus free. You need purchase any serial eeprom programmer to read write the chips i. A series of eeprom can support 24 and st, winb ind, amic, mxic, sst, spansion, eon, pmc, etc.
Serial eeprom isp programmers for all serial eeprom devices. For more info about used eeprom at24c01a, see attached datasheet. Verify the chip if it is blank display chips factory id. I have vw golf 3 with bosch motronic mp9, 24c02 eeprom and 87c510 eprom. They even offer api for programmers who want to build software to talk to ch341a. It supports wide range of eeprom, flash and fram devices with i2c, spi, 1wire and microwire uwire protocols powered with 1. Use ch341a with asprogrammer on windows one transistor. So it is dispatched as soon as the payment is received.
Rt809f is a serial isp and vga lcdled usb programmer. The serial eeprom requires only 10% of the board space that a parallel eeprom requires. These bus types include the standard twowire i 2 c, threewire microwire, fourwire spi, along with proprietary singlewire and unio buses. Take a look at the schematic of this versatile programmer to learn how to use it properly. The programmer uses supply from the serial port and does not need external. Very useful to make car electronic programming faster and easy without. Using pickit3 to write to an eeprom im using an 8 pin 24c16 eeprom with i2c in a design.
The manufacturer of ch341a chip offers drivers for all operating systems. Xeltek insystem programming tools provide a convenient method for configuring microcontrollers and various serial devices. This programmer is ideal for qa, product configuration, tv repair, design debugging and much more. Features read, write, verify and erase the selected devices memory. So, which software can i use to write immooff file in eprom. I purchased a multi pic and eeprom programmer online that interfaces to the pickit3. Kanda serial eeprom programmers use isp programming to copy, read and program serial eeprom devices. Usb in system programmer isp for 24c, 25c and 93c serial eeprom devices from any manufacturer including xicor, catalyst, st, atmel and microchip. With ponyprog and siprog you can program wafercard for sat, eeprom within gsm, tv or carradio. I2cprog supports standalone and incircuit serial memory chip burning for all popular i2c eeproms. Ch341a 24 25 series eeprom flash bios usb programmer,usb. Ponyprog is a serial device programmer software with a user friendly gui framework.
There are many derivatives of the 24c02 serial eeprom, which include. I have a 7 kb pcm file on my desktop that id like to write into the eeprom. Read, write, verify and erase the selected devices memory. This software supports programming of atmel microcontrollers 89sxx 51, attiny, atmega and 90sxx avr. Universal usb programmer top20 usb mcu eeprom device. Ive made dump with immokiller, but when i want to write immooff file in engine, it doesnt work. A very fast read speed is the only significant limitation of a serial eeprom for a decision between a serial and. Serial eeprom programmer, parallel or serial port ebay. Interfacing the max7651max7652 12bit data acquisition system. St focuses on the availability of the complete portfolio with short lead times, high flexibility in volume and worldwide distribution through selected partners. An overview of ch341a devices with driver and tools download links. Latest software can be downloaded directly from our webpage. Next time you call the i2c read routine, you give it an address, and again immediately say have you got any data. You can either use the usb interface power, but also the external 5v power supply.
1466 1301 684 741 1502 1266 677 673 709 307 290 1058 680 1461 786 916 889 138 90 829 1273 1002 519 509 66 990 253 1424 1106 1336